mkdirs的概念 mkdirs是 “Make Directories” 的缩写,其作用是创建一个或多个目录。在文件系统中,当某个目录不存在而我们需要使用它时,我们可以使用mkdirs来创建它,包括其父目录。Python提供了多种方式来实现这一功能。 使用Python的os模块 Python的os模块提供了一些方法来与操作系统进行交互。其中,os.makedirs()函数...
从上面的结构中,我们可以看到创建多级目录的实现是如何逐步演进并扩展到多个应用场景的。通过合理选择API并充分理解上下文,我们能够高效、简洁地解决“mkdirs创建多级目录 python”的问题,提升了工作效率。
OS库是Python内置模块,即不需要额外安装。所以,当需要使用它时,可直接导入。 import os OS模块提供了非常丰富的方法来处理文件和目录。本篇文章将谈到的是创建目录的方式。 在Python3中,用OS库来创建目录主要有两种方式,它们分别是os.mkdir()和os.makedirs()。首先...
在Python中可以使用os.path.isdir()函数判断某一路径是否为目录。 其函数原型如下所示: os.path.isdir(path) 其参数 path为 要进行判断的路径。如果是则返回TRUE,否则返回FALSE。 判断是否为文件 在Python中可以使用os.path.isfile()函数判断某一路径是否为文件。其函数原型如下所示。 os.path.isfile(path) 其...
在Python中,os.makedirs()函数用于递归地创建目录。如果目录已经存在,则会抛出一个OSError。如果目录成功创建,则返回None。该函数的作用是创建一个或多个目录,包括其所有必需...
Python OS.mkdirs与OS.makedirs的区别 os.mkdir 只创建最外层目录,如果创建多级目录,报错"FileNotFoundError: [WinError 3] 系统找不到指定的路径"。目录存在报错。 os.makedirs 递归的创建所有目录,目录存在报错FileExistsError(默认)。 os.mkdir('a/b/c')...
对python中的os.mkdir和os.mkdirs详解创建⽬录 在Python中可以使⽤os.mkdir()函数创建⽬录(创建⼀级⽬录)。其原型如下所⽰:os.mkdir(path)其参数path 为要创建⽬录的路径。例如要在D盘下创建hello的⽬录 >>> import os >>> os.mkdir('d:\hello')可以使⽤os.makedirs()函数创建多级⽬...
在Python中可以使用os.path.isfile()函数判断某一路径是否为文件。其函数原型如下所示。 os.path.isfile(path) AI代码助手复制代码 其参数path为要进行判断的路径。如果是则返回TRUE,否则返回FALSE。 关于python中os.mkdir和os.mkdirs的区别是什么就分享到这里了,希望以上内容可以对大家有一定的帮助,可以学到更多知...
AttributeError是Python中的一个异常类型,它表示尝试访问的对象属性不存在。在您的例子中,AttributeError: module 'os' has no attribute 'mkdirs' 表示在Python的os模块中找不到名为mkdirs的属性或方法。 指出os.mkdirs是一个不存在的函数: os.mkdirs并不是一个有效的函数名。实际上,Python的os模块中用于创建目...
python mkdir 异常 python mkdirs 目录 1. os.mkdir() 概述 语法 例子 2. os.makedirs() 概述 语法 3. 两种方法的区别 1. os.mkdir() 概述 os.mkdir() 方法用于以数字权限模式创建目录。默认的模式为 0777 (八进制),该方法没有返回值。 语法